About Converting Metric tons per Teaspoon to Pounds per Cup

Metric ton per Teaspoon and Pound per Cup both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

pounds per cup = metric tons per teaspoon × 105821.885849

This factor comes from each unit's defined relationship to the category's base unit: 1 metric ton per teaspoon equals 202884136.211 base units, and 1 pound per cup equals 1917.22283707 base units, so dividing one by the other gives the direct metric ton per teaspoon-to-pound per cup factor of 105821.885849.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
